Variable means that the price will be refreshed by GDM more frequently the closer the auction is to the end. E.g. there is no point checking the price every 5 seconds 5 days before auction end, but it makes sense 5 minutes before the end.
More precisely:
Price is refreshed:
- continuously (as fast as possible) if auction ends in less than 2 minutes.
- every minute if auction ends in less than half an hour.
- every 5 minutes otherwise.
